BREAKING NEWS: Ruth McBride Jordan, subject of celebrated book, dies
Ruth McBride Jordan, 88, whose unusual life was chronicled by her son James McBride in the bestselling book "The Color of Water: A Black Man's Tribute to His White Mother," died Saturday at her home in Ewing, N.J., the Philadelphia Daily News reports in Monday's editions.
